Transaction 8e24ab2991a13f2a85efc8f876833f2f31f3b4fd29c66e730ff90ee65f5f9b77

2 Input
1 Outputs
  • 8e24ab2991a13f2a85efc8f876833f2f31f3b4fd29c66e730ff90ee65f5f9b77:0
  • value  1023610
    address  16vxYWQuNvYTyqkXwWQ6LDwTF5bxi25DgG